The 20BD180A0QNNAND0 is an adjustable frequency AC drive from Allen Bradley's PowerFlex 700 series. It operates at an input voltage of 480 VAC and is configured for three-phase applications. The device offers a rated power of 150 horsepower (112 kW) and can handle a nominal continuous current of 180 A.

| Manufacturer | Allen Bradley |
|---|---|
| Product Type | Adjustable Frequency AC Drive |
| Product Line | PowerFlex 700 |
| Part Number | 20BD180A0QNNAND0 |
| Weight | 185.00 lbs (83.91 kg) |
| Operating Voltage | 480 VAC |
| Number of Phases | 3-phase |
| Input Frequency | 50/60 Hz |
| ND Current Value | 180 A |
| Rated Power (kW) | 112 kW |
| Rated Power (HP) | 150 HP |
| Frame Class | 6 |
| Enclosure Class | IP20, NEMA 1 |
| HMI Module Type | Blank Cover |
| Braking IGBT | No |
| Internal Braking | No |
| Communication Module | None |
| Control and I/O Method | Vector, 115 VAC |
| Feedback Class | None |
The Allen Bradley 20BD180A0QNNAND0 represents a robust and versatile adjustable frequency AC drive, part of the PowerFlex 700 series. This drive is rated for an operating voltage of 480 VAC and is designed to operate effectively within a three-phase power system. Its performance capabilities include a rated power output of 150 horsepower, translating to 112 kW. It can continuously handle an ND current value of 180 A.
The device accommodates input frequencies of both 50 and 60 Hz, allowing for flexibility in various application scenarios. However, it does not feature an HMI module, which may streamline its design. Braking capabilities are limited as the drive lacks both a braking IGBT and internal braking features.
Housed within an enclosure classified as IP20 and NEMA 1, this unit provides a basic level of protection from environmental factors, making it suitable for indoor applications. The frame class is designated as class 6, indicating it is configured for industrial use. There are no available communication modules or feedback classes, simplifying its operational framework.
Control and input/output operations are managed through a vector control method utilizing a 115 VAC supply. This configuration makes the 20BD180A0QNNAND0 suitable for a variety of motor control purposes in industrial settings, allowing for precise adjustments based on varying operational needs.
